C12B3 BUICK Possible Causes
- Faulty Brake Pressure Modulator
- Brake Pressure Modulator harness is open or shorted
- Brake Pressure Modulator circuit poor electrical connection
How do I fix code C12B3 BUICK?
Check the “Possible Causes” listed above. Visually inspect the related wiring harness and connectors. Check for damaged components and look for broken, bent, pushed out, or corroded connector’s pins.

C12B3 BUICK Description
The Electronic Brake Control Module (EBCM) uses input from the master cylinder pressure sensor for more accurate control during a vehicle stability enhancement system event. The master cylinder pressure sensor is internal to the brake pressure modulator.
